| Clinical Use: | A GTT with glucose and GH measured every 30 mins for 2 hours post glucose load. Used for diagnosis of Acromegaly or to assess residual disease post surgery. This test should not be performed in patients with uncontrolled diabetes. | |||||||||||||

| Reference Interval: |
HEDTA Guidelines 2021 Normal response: GH < 1.0 ug/L Postop remission: GH <0.4 ug/L |

| Container: | Fluoride Oxalate (GREY), and, Serum Sep. Tube-SST (GOLD), | |||||||||||||
| Sample Type: | See container | |||||||||||||
| Minimum Collection Volume: | 1mL (each sample) | |||||||||||||
| Collection Instructions: | Patient must be fasting. Grey AND Gold samples should be collected at baseline,30,60,90 and 120 minutes post glucose load. Glucose Load = 75g for adults, 1.75g/kg for children (maximum 75g). |
